1.服务端安装
1.1 下载地址
http://download.csdn.net/detail/feiyuhit/5873533#comment
1.2 安装
将下载的压缩文件夹的memcached文件夹放到D盘根目录
用cmd打开命令窗口,转到D:/memcached目录,输入 memcached -d install 进行安装
查看是否安装成功,输入memcached –h,出现信息说明已经安装成功
memcached -d start 启动memcached服务
memcached -d restart 重起memcached服务
memcached -d stop|shutdown 关闭正在运行的memcached服务
1.3 简单使用
//连接 $mem = new Memcache; $mem->connect("192.168.0.34", 11211);//其中的IP为自己测试电脑的IP //保存数据 $mem->set('key1', 'This is first value', 0, 60); $val = $mem->get('key1'); echo "Get key1 value: " . $val ."<br />"; //关闭连接 $mem->close();
2.客户端
2.1 phpinfo里找到下面的信息
2.2 下载php_memcache.dll相关知识
VC6就是legacy Visual Studio 6 compiler,就是使用这个编译器编译的。
VC9就是the Visual Studio 2008 compiler,就是用微软的VS编辑器编译的。
Thread Safe 是线程安全,执行时会进行线程(Thread)安全检查,以防止有新要求就启动新线程的CGI执行方式而耗尽系统资源。
Non Thread Safe是非线程安全,在执行时不进行线程(Thread)安全检查。
2.3 下载php_memcache.dll
网址:http://windows.php.net/downloads/pecl/releases/memcache/3.0.8/
当然了还有一些其他途径下载别的php版本的
2.4 扩展
下载如上网址的压缩文件夹将php_memcache.dll文件提取并放置于wamp安装目录的bin\php\php5.3.10\ext\目录下
打开php.ini,加上扩展项:extension=php_memcache.dll
phpinfo()查看是否出现扩展memcache信息,有责表示扩展成功。